Agree with Paul it would move a small amount with moisture changes in the soil however it is still a solid foundation and suitable for a pier in my opinion.
The changes would be gradual and occur over time.....it's just a matter of checking your alignment/levels every few months.

.....from experience I can say concrete footings move as well.....I had a pole concreted in the ground right next to a house I once owned, it would gradually get closer/further away from house through each season.
